We are talking about a 2-room apartment, with a total area of 68 square meters, with a generous living area, having a well-defined dining space. The parquet was kept, being in good condition (recently refurbished). Also, the walls were painted using a light shade to increase brightness in the room.

The bathroom also comes with some modifications aimed at improving both the appearance and functionality. The shower cabin doors have been replaced, as well as the sink and the cabinet underneath it. Instead of the former mirror, we will now find a mirrored cabinet, thus providing more storage space. Small changes were also made in the hallway, making the space more welcoming and brighter.
